Epic. Heroic. Monumental. Prepare for an extraordinary musical journey when renowned Finnish conductor Jukka-Pekka Saraste leads Mahler’s thunderous and blazingly theatrical First Symphony, a thrilling showcase for the Houston Symphony’s virtuosity and expressive power. Jaakko Kuusisto wrote his Violin Concerto to show off the skills of the phenomenally talented Elina Vähälä, and she joins the Symphony in these performances.
